The Internet & Jurisdiction Policy Network is the multistakeholder organization addressing the tension between the cross-border internet and national jurisdictions. Its Secretariat facilitates a global policy process in which over 400 key entities including governments, the world’s largest internet companies, technical operators, civil society groups, academia, and international organizations from over 70 countries work together. The ongoing production of Global and Regional Status Reports complements the work of key stakeholders in the three policy Programs of the Internet & Jurisdiction Policy Network, where voluntary policy standards are developed to address concrete cross-border legal challenges.

The Internet & Jurisdiction Policy Network is in the process of identifying other partners for Internet & Jurisdiction Status Reports. These can be on a global, regional or subject matter basis.
